Fit, Setting, and Comfort Checklist

Start by confirming the stone size and how it will sit on the finger, since an elongated cushion shape reads differently from every angle. Choose a setting height that balances sparkle with daily comfort, especially if you type, drive, or work with your hands. elongated cushion cut engagement rings If you want a clean profile, consider a low-set or gently elevated basket that helps prevent snagging on clothing. For a secure everyday wear experience, ask about a prong style that feels stable without adding bulk.

Next, evaluate the band width and proportions so the ring looks intentional rather than stretched or overly delicate. A slightly tapered band can emphasize the elongated silhouette, while a wider band can create a bolder, fashion-forward look. Think about how the ring will pair with future stacking—leaving enough space around the shank helps other bands sit neatly. Finally, check whether you prefer a polished, brushed, or satin finish on the metal, since finish can dramatically affect how the cushion facets flash.

Stone Quality and Sparkle Verification

Before committing, verify the cut quality by looking at how the elongated cushion cut performs in both bright and soft lighting. A well-proportioned stone should show even brilliance across the length, not just at the center. Ask your jeweler to explain Alternative Engagement Rings how the facet pattern interacts with the table and depth, because those details strongly influence fire and clarity. If you’re drawn to a crisp, high-contrast look, prioritize stones with strong facet definition and consistent symmetry.

Consider your preferred center material as part of the sparkle plan, including moissanite or lab grown diamonds. Moissanite is known for lively brilliance, while lab grown diamonds offer a classic diamond-like character and timeless appeal. Either option can look stunning when paired with the right setting and metal tone. As a practical step, request images or demonstrations from multiple angles so you can judge how the stone flashes in real-world conditions.

Metal Choices and Style Details to Match Your Taste

Choose a metal that complements your skin tone and matches the rest of your jewelry, since elongated cuts can highlight color differences. Yellow gold can add warmth and a romantic glow, while white gold or platinum-toned metals emphasize crisp sparkle. Rose gold offers a softer, modern look that pairs beautifully with a variety of band textures. If you wear both warm and cool-toned pieces, selecting a neutral metal finish can make the ring feel effortlessly cohesive.

Halo settings can intensify the outline and increase perceived size, while side stones can add movement and extra brilliance with every gesture. If you love a minimalist aesthetic, a solitaire with subtle accent work on the band keeps attention on the elongated cushion cut’s shape. For additional visual interest, explore engraving, milgrain details, or a split-shank design that creates a curated, fashion-forward silhouette.
